    After finding out the hard way that the Ferrari 360 F1 has an extremely finicky electronic system when it comes to after-market car audio I found,IMO, the perfect system. During a FerrariChat search I came across the name Reus. I went to their website, www.reusaudio.com, and contacted them with an email explaining my dilemma. Next day I received an email that I assumed was from one their employee's at Reus System. They ask me to give them a call and it turned out to be Rick Reus, the owner of Reus Systems, Orange County, CA, who answered my email.

    The rest is history. I agreed to buy one of their enhancement systems after doing some research on the internet. I came to the conclusion that any company that has been in business for over 30 yrs must be doing something right. Since I live clear across the United States I wasn't able to listen to one of their systems so I took a chance.

    After sending them a deposit they flew one of their installers ,Cliff, who was knowledgeable and professional. Over the next 24 hrs Cliff worked meticulously installing my system. Their system for the Ferrari maintains the becker head unit and sounds amazing. Fortunately I made the right choice. Wasn't for sure what I would do if it sounded like crap.

    What I liked most about the system is that it maintains the cars factory appearance and the system can be easily removed when I decide to sell my car. They offer a lifetime guarantee of parts and when I get ready to sell the car and buy something different they remove the system and install it in my new car for only the cost of labor (even if the car is not the same model and needs a completely different system!)

    Overall IMO the system has a remarkable sound quality and I plan on doing business with them for many years. I found out recently that they have a branch in Houston called Reus Audio Southwest.
